How to view the revision history of a booking?

Siana automatically records every action performed on a booking, whether from the back office, the booking engine, or the API.

From the Revision History, it is possible to check what changes have been made, who made them, and at what exact time, ensuring full traceability of services, employees, prices, and statuses.

How to access the revision history?
  • Go to Records > Appointments.

  • Locate the booking you want to review.

  • Click the Revision history button (clock icon with arrows).

  • View the complete timeline of events on the new screen.

📌 Note: The booking reference (for example, SPSPD000001580) is always visible in the header to confirm that the correct booking is being viewed.

What information is shown in the history?

The history is presented as a timeline ordered from the most recent event to the oldest. Each row shows the following data:

  • Date of change: exact date and time of the modification.

  • Event type: description of the action (creations, modifications, or cancellations).

  • User: email address of the person who executed the change.

  • Service: name of the affected service or quantity of services.

  • Service date: when the appointment was scheduled.

  • Changes: number of fields that were modified.

🔍 How it works: Events are grouped and differentiated by colours according to their nature. The colour green indicates creations, blue indicates modifications, and red identifies deletions or cancellations.

📌 Note: Events at the Booking level affect global information (customer or sales channel). Events at the Appointment level impact specific elements (staff, resource, or schedule). If two events are displayed with the same time, it means both the Booking and the Appointment were modified at the same time; Siana separates them to ensure complete traceability.

Important: The revision history is a read-only audit log. Editing or deleting any event is not permitted for security reasons.

How to view the details of a change?
  • Click on any row in the history to expand the event.

  • Locate the "Changes made" panel showing a field-by-field comparison.

  • Identify the previous value (crossed out, in light red) and the new value (in light green) after the arrow (→).

    💬 Example: If the service is changed from "Indian Scalp Facial Massage" to "Full massage 50'", both names are displayed side by side to quickly spot the modification.

🔍 How it works: The ● symbol indicates that the value was empty. If a field changes from having data to having none, the previous value is displayed crossed out and the dot as the new value.

What fields are included in the details?

Depending on the event type, the details may include:

  • Customer data: name, email, phone.

  • Sales channel: channel, buyer group, seller.

  • Appointment data: service, employee, resource, date, time, duration, quantity of people.

  • Prices: price, total price, discount, commission, pending balance, paid.

  • Status: appointment status, payment status, check-in.

  • Other: seller comments, customer comments, booking reference, payment method.

Important: Price fields always show the currency symbol configured in the centre. Percentages always include the % symbol.

🔍 How it works: Statuses appear with a colour code: green (accepted, completed, paid, check-in), blue (pending, partial, unpaid), red (cancelled, no show), and grey (free, no check-in).

How to filter the history?

To locate specific events in highly active bookings, the top search tools can be used:

  • Search: type any text (minimum 2 characters) to search by email, service name, or internal values. Matches are highlighted in yellow.
    🔍 How it works: When searching for text, if matches are inside the details of a change, the corresponding rows expand automatically.

  • Date range: select a specific period or use presets (today, last week, last month...).
    📌 Note: The history displays all events recorded since the creation of the booking, so it is possible to audit changes in old bookings with no date limit.

  • Event Type: filter by a specific type (appointment created, booking modified, etc.).

  • User: filter by the user who made the changes.

🔍 How it works: When there are active filters, they appear as chips below the filter bar. Each filter can be removed individually by clicking the ✕ on the chip, or by clicking "Clear filters" to remove them all at once.

How to expand or collapse all events?

In the history header, there is a general switch. Its use allows:

  • Expand all: click to see the details of all events simultaneously (useful for a complete overview).

  • Collapse all: click again to close all detail panels and keep only the summary view.

How to print the history?
  1. Click the print button (printer icon, next to the expand switch).

  2. Notice how the system automatically expands all events to include the full details.

  3. Use the browser's print dialog to get the document or save as PDF.

📌 Note: In the printed version, Siana hides the filter controls and action buttons to maintain a cleaner document.
